Architecture Puzzler #416
Question
Named after the American physicist Wallace Sabin, a sabin is equal to one square foot of what?
Answer
A sabin is a unit of sound absorption of a surface, and one unit is equal to one square foot of a totally absorptive surface.
(A metric sabin is equal to one square meter of a totally absorptive surface.)
